﻿body    {margin:0px; padding:0px; background-image:url(/Images/bodyBg.gif); font-family:Verdana, Tahoma, Sans-Serif; font-size:10px; background-color:#ffffff;}
form    {margin:0px; padding:0px;}
td      {font-family:Verdana, Tahoma, Sans-Serif; font-size:11px;}
select  {font-family:Verdana, Tahoma, Sans-Serif; font-size:11px;}
a       {text-decoration:none; color:#0036a0;}
a:hover {text-decoration:underline;}
li      {color:#0137a1; margin-left:10px;}
li a    {color:#383838;}
b       {color:#0036a0;}
img     {border: none 0px; font-size:10px;}

.s      {width:1px; height:1px;}
.error  {color:Red;}
.dot    {background-image:url(/Images/dot.gif);}

.btnMore        {width:58px; height:13px; background-image:url(/Images/btnMoreBg.gif); background-position:left; background-repeat:no-repeat; text-align:left;}
.btnMore a      {color:#ffffff; font-weight:bold; font-size:10px; margin-left:4px;}
.btnMore a:hover{text-decoration:none;}

.btnMoreS        {width:58px; height:13px; background-image:url(/Images/btnMoreBgS.gif); background-position:left; background-repeat:no-repeat; text-align:left;}
.btnMoreS a      {color:#ffffff; font-weight:bold; font-size:10px; margin-left:4px;}
.btnMoreS a:hover{text-decoration:none;}

.btnZoom        {width:68px; height:13px; background-image:url(/Images/btnZoomBg.gif); background-position:left; background-repeat:no-repeat; text-align:left;}
.btnZoom a      {color:#ffffff; font-weight:bold; font-size:10px; margin-left:15px;}
.btnZoom a:hover{text-decoration:none;}

#dTop                   {margin:0 auto; width:800px; height:20px; text-align:right; margin-top:10px; margin-bottom:5px;}
#dTopFlags              {float:right; margin-top:2px; margin-right:10px;}
#ctl00_Top_dTopSearch   {float:right;}

#dTopMenu       {margin:0 auto; width:800px; height:23px; text-align:right;}
#dTopMenu table {border:none 0px; background-image:url(/Images/menuTopBg.gif); float:right; color:#FFFFFF;}
#dTopMenu a     {color:#FFFFFF;}
.topMenuL       {background-image:url(/Images/menuTopLeft.gif); width:33px; height:24px;}
.topMenuSep     {background-image:url(/Images/menuTopSeparator.gif); width:40px; height:24px;}
.topMenuR       {background-image:url(/Images/menuTopRight.gif); width:5px; height:24px;}
#dTopBaner      {margin: 0 auto; width:800px; height:103px;}
#dLogo          {float:left;}
#dBaner         {float:right;}

#dTopLine       {margin:0 auto; width:800px; height:1px; background-color:#919191; margin-top:2px; margin-bottom:14px;}

#dFooterBlue    {margin:0 auto; width:800px; background-color:#1f6cc4; height:12px; margin-top:10px;}
#dFooterMenu    {margin:0 auto; width:800px; text-align:center; padding-top:10px; padding-bottom:10px; background-image:url(/Images/footerBg.gif);}
#dFooterMenu a  {color:#000000;}
#dFooterSilver  {margin:0 auto; width:800px; background-color:#949494; height:4px;}
#dFooter        {margin:0 auto; width:800px; margin-top:10px; margin-bottom:10px;}
#dFooterL       {float:left; margin-top:8px;}
#dFooterR       {float:right;}

input           {font-family:Verdana, Tahoma, Sans-Serif; font-size:11px;}
input.btn       {background-color:#0049a2; color:#FFFFFF; font-weight:bold; border-width:1px; border-color:#8fafd8;}
input.txt       {background-image:url(/Images/inputBg.gif); border-width:1px; border-color:#8d8d8d;}

#dContent       {margin:0 auto; width:800px;}
#dCont          {width:450px; text-align:left;}

/*default.aspx*/
.titleBarBg298  {width:298px; background-image:url(/Images/titleBarBg.gif); height:23px; margin-bottom:14px;}
.titleBarBg333  {width:333px; background-image:url(/Images/titleBarBg.gif); height:23px; margin-bottom:14px;}

.titleBarL      {float:left; background-image:url(/Images/titleBarLeft.gif); width:23px; height:23px;}
.titleBarLCat   {float:left; background-image:url(/Images/titleBarLeft.gif); width:23px; height:23px;}
.titleBarC      {float:left; color:#ffffff; font-weight:bold; font-size:11px; height:19px; margin-top:4px;}
.titleBarR      {float:right; background-image:url(/Images/titleBarRight.gif); width:57px; height:23px;}

#tContent       {width:800px; border: none 0px;}
#tContent tr td {vertical-align:top;}
#tdL            {text-align:left;}
#tdC            {text-align:center;}
#tdR            {text-align:right;}
.tdS            {width:30px;}

.dDefProd       {width:333px; text-align:left;}
.dL             {float:left; width:157px;}
.dR             {float:right; width:157px;}

#defBtnNews     {margin-left:239px;}

.defDot         {width:333px; background-image:url(/Images/dot.gif); margin-top:10px; margin-bottom:10px;}
.defNews        {width:298px; background-image:url(/Images/pointRedNews.gif); background-position:left top; background-repeat:no-repeat; padding-left:15px;}
.defNews a      {color:#0034a1;}
.defDotNews     {width:298px; background-image:url(/Images/dot.gif); margin-top:10px; margin-bottom:10px;}
.defImgNews     {margin-right:5px; margin-bottom:5px;}
/*default.aspx*/

/*MenuLeft.ascx*/
.titleBarBg196  {width:196px; background-image:url(/Images/titleBarBg.gif); height:23px; margin-bottom:7px;}

.titleBarMlR    {float:right; background-image:url(/Images/titleBarRight.gif); width:37px; height:23px;}

.mlDot          {width:196px; background-image:url(/Images/dot.gif); margin-top:4px; margin-bottom:4px;}
.dCat           {width:196px; background-image:url(/Images/pointRedNews.gif); background-position:left top; background-repeat:no-repeat; padding-left:15px;}
.dCat a         {font-weight:bold; font-size:12px; color:#0036a0;}
.dCatSub        {width:186px; background-image:url(/Images/pointBlue.gif); background-position:left top; background-repeat:no-repeat; padding-left:15px; margin-left:10px;}
.dCatSub a      {font-size:11px; color:#383838;}
.dCatHide       {display:none;}
/*MenuLeft.ascx*/

/*Tech.aspx*/
.titleBarBg600  {width:600px; background-image:url(/Images/titleBarBg.gif); height:23px; margin-bottom:14px;}
.titleBarBg450  {width:450px; background-image:url(/Images/titleBarBg.gif); height:23px; margin-bottom:14px;}
.techTxt        {background-color:#f6f6f6; width:450px;}
.techTxt img    {float:left; border: none 0px;}
.techTxt p      {float:left;}
.techTxt b      {background: url(/Images/pointBlue.gif) no-repeat left; padding-left:15px;}
/*Tech.aspx*/

/*News.aspx*/
.titleBarBg500      {width:581px; background-image:url(/Images/titleBarBg.gif); height:23px; margin-bottom:14px;}
.newsItemImg        {float:left; margin-right:5px; margin-top:3px; width:75px;}
.newsItemTxt        {float:left; text-align:left; width:190px;}
.newsItemTxt span   {font-size:9px; color:Silver;}
.pager              {text-align:right; font-size:10px; margin-top:2px; margin-bottom:2px;}
#tNews              {width:581px;}
#tNews TR TD        {background-image:url(/Images/newsTdBg.gif); background-position:center bottom; background-repeat:no-repeat; padding:3px; padding-bottom:10px;}
#tNews TR TD.ns     {width:1px; background-color:#dadada; background-image:url(/Images/s.gif); padding:0px;}
#dContNews          {width:580px; text-align:left;}
/*News.aspx*/

/*Products.aspx*/
.titleBarBgCat      {width:586px; background-image:url(/Images/titleBarBg.gif); height:23px; margin-bottom:14px;}
.catItemImg         {text-align:center; margin:5px;}
.catItemImg img     {border: none 0px;}
.catItemTxt         {float:left; text-align:left; width:265px; margin:5px;}
.catItemTxt a       {background: url(/Images/pointBlue.gif) no-repeat left top; padding-left:15px; font-weight:bold; color:#0036a0; font-size:11px;}


.btnMorePrev        {width:58px; height:13px; background-image:url(/Images/btnMorePrevBg.gif); background-position:left; background-repeat:no-repeat; text-align:right;}
.btnMorePrev a      {color:#ffffff; font-weight:bold; font-size:10px; margin-right:2px;}
.btnMorePrev a:hover{text-decoration:none;}

.btnMoreNext        {width:58px; height:13px; background-image:url(/Images/btnMoreNextBg.gif); background-position:left; background-repeat:no-repeat; text-align:left;}
.btnMoreNext a      {color:#ffffff; font-weight:bold; font-size:10px; margin-left:4px;}
.btnMoreNext a:hover{text-decoration:none;}
/*Products.aspx*/

/*Item.aspx*/
.dCert              {background-color:#f6f6f6; padding:5px;}
.itemTitle          {background-image:url(/Images/pointBlue.gif); background-position:left top; background-repeat:no-repeat; padding-left:15px;}
/*Item.aspx*/

/*Contact.aspx*/
.dtSilver           {background-color:#f6f6f6; padding:5px;}
/*Contact.aspx*/

/*Evolution.aspx*/
.dYearTitle         {text-align:left; font-size:30px; font-weight:bold; color:#003399; width:600px;}
.tYear              {width:601px; background-image:url(/Images/evolutionBg.gif); text-align:left;}
.tYear .tdLT        {width:397px; border-top:solid 1px #cdcdcd; border-left:solid 1px #cdcdcd; padding:5px;}
.tYear .tdLM        {width:397px; border-left:solid 1px #cdcdcd; padding:5px;}
.tYear .tdLB        {width:397px; border-bottom:solid 1px #cdcdcd; border-left:solid 1px #cdcdcd; padding:5px;}
.tYear .tdR         {width:204px;}
.tYear .tdSep       {height:5px; border-left:solid 1px #cdcdcd;}
.tYear .tdLTLB      {width:397px; border-top:solid 1px #cdcdcd; border-bottom:solid 1px #cdcdcd; border-left:solid 1px #cdcdcd; padding:5px;}
/*Evolution.aspx*/

/*lista - tabelka*/
.titleBarBgList {width:100%; background-image:url(/Images/titleBarBg.gif); height:23px; margin-bottom:2px;}
.list           {border-collapse:collapse; border-spacing:0px; border-width:0px; width:100%;}
.list TH        {background-color:#2a70fe; color:#ffffff; text-align:left;}
.list TD        {background-color:#ffffff;}
.list TR.a TD   {background-color:#f6f6f6;}
.list A         {color:#2138c6;}

/*search*/
.search         {width:586px;}
.search tr td   {text-align:left;}
.search tr.a    {background-color:#f6f6f6;}
